Thats a sweet looking sedan no doubt, but all the 'Fluidic Sculptures' are looking so startlingly similar. Except for eagle-eyed enthusiasts like us Team BHPians, all the models from the i10 to the Verna, Elantra, Sonata and now the i40 would look exactly the same.

IMO, all these so-called 'Family Look' that most companies incorporate in their entire lineup has improved the image and recall ability of the brand as a whole but has killed the identity of the individual models. Look at VW, Audi and now Hyundai. Almost all the models from the smallest to the biggest in the lineup have the same frontal design and look so similar that you can't identify the models but can only identify the brand. Is that what these companies want? Dont they want the fame and popularity to reach the individual models too?
